About 110 Dillingham Ave Unit 210
DEED RESTRICTED AFFORDABLE SALE! LOTTERY APPLICATION DEADLINE MAY 20th. Dillingham Place is an over 62 condominium community in Falmouth. A community of 55 homes, this particular home has 2 beds and 2 baths and a private balcony as well as garage and off street parking. Home subject to affordable housing and resale restrictions. Households age 62+. Income Limits Apply: 1 Person - $74,800 2 Person - $85,450 3 Person - $96,150 4 Person - $106,800. Asset Limit: $275,000. Must not currently own a home or will have sold home prior to purchasing this home. Showings only after lottery to winner.

Living in Falmouth, MA
Transportation in Falmouth includes a combination of private and public options. The town's layout and infrastructure support a moderate level of walkability, particularly in the more densely populated areas and downtown. For cyclists, there are several bike-friendly routes and trails. The local road network provides easy access to neighboring towns and cities, and public transportation services are available, with schedules that accommodate both residents and the seasonal tourist population. Ride-sharing services are also an option for residents and visitors, complementing the existing transportation infrastructure.
The town of Falmouth provides a range of essential services to its residents. The educational system includes several public schools, from elementary to high school, as well as private educational options. Healthcare is accessible through local clinics and a regional hospital that offers a variety of medical services. The town also boasts a public library system and a variety of retail and dining options that cater to both local tastes and the seasonal influx of tourists. Efforts are continually made to adapt and improve these services to meet the needs of a changing population.
Falmouth is celebrated for its quintessential New England charm and maritime history. The community prides itself on a relaxed, seaside lifestyle with an emphasis on outdoor activities and conservation. Residents and visitors alike enjoy the town's vibrant arts scene, local festivals, and community events that highlight the town's cultural richness and coastal traditions.
Falmouth's housing market is characterized by a charming mix of Cape Cod-style homes, contemporary residences, and historic properties that reflect its coastal heritage. Single-family homes are prevalent, making up a significant portion of the housing stock, while condominiums and apartments offer alternatives for those seeking a smaller footprint or less maintenance. The area's homes often feature picturesque views and access to the town's scenic beaches and natural surroundings.
